DOR-90106 Cover - 17377 Bytes Julius Reubke died on June 3, 1858 at the age of twenty-four in Pillnitz, near Dresden.   His name rarely appears in books of music history which may explain why so little is kmown about his life.   He was the ephemeral composer of works seldom heard: altogether just two sonatas - one for piano, the other for organ - bear witness to his genius and attest to the influence exerted upon him by his master, Franz Liszt, and most notably, by the Sonata in B Minor published in 1854.  
- Jean Guillou - Translated by Lucien Gerber
